Serjeant EDWARD JAMES PARKER

Service Number: 39941
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Royal Field Artillery

"D" Bty. 83rd Bde.

Date of Death

Died 20 October 1917

Age 32 years old

Buried or commemorated at

MONT HUON MILITARY CEMETERY, LE TREPORT

V. B. 8B.

France

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Husband of Mrs. Parker, of 49, Russell Gardens, Stangate St., Lambeth, London.
  • Personal Inscription IN LOVING MEMORY OF MY DEAR HUSBAND AND A GOOD FATHER AT REST
